Transaction e90165fe2a6316c6086217300d84b817081e61632e5992cead41d1d4c6fbf709

1 Input
2 Outputs
  • e90165fe2a6316c6086217300d84b817081e61632e5992cead41d1d4c6fbf709:0
  • value  599900
    address  3Nrdd3Wm6qWMFSGq5saBsXrCnPTi5gCACT
  • e90165fe2a6316c6086217300d84b817081e61632e5992cead41d1d4c6fbf709:1
  • value  1431860156
    address  bc1qrex5k3qf4ruqqqu0et5tqu39vzhrj79na44med